Default 33 Speed: KK vs. UTG raise and 2 all-ins behind

***** Hand History for Game 5219182079 *****
NL Texas Hold'em $33 Buy-in Trny:29032450 Level:6 Blinds(300/600) - Thursday, September 21, 17:27:34 ET 2006
Table Speed #1290768 (Real Money)
Seat 1 is the button
Total number of players : 6
Seat 4: jogandomuito ( $1940 )
Seat 9: ChipVacuum9 ( $1990 )
Seat 2: Hero ( $4460 )
Seat 6: Dpp125 ( $3820 )
Seat 7: xtrememango ( $4140 )
Seat 1: is314onu ( $3650 )
Trny:29032450 Level:6
Blinds(300/600)
** Dealing down cards **
Dealt to Hero [ Kd Ks ]
Dpp125 raises [1200].
xtrememango is all-In.
ChipVacuum9 folds.
is314onu is all-In.
Hero...?


No reads... first time that I've seriously considered laying down KK pre-flop in a tournament. Anyone?
